Output 4eb379bd60823fa173ba226b6effaedfb910bdbd945aeef026d2e1eeaaad42d8:0

value
652678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b91439b0e55e291f4ce6828415599561e9a35d94 OP_EQUAL
address
3JZdAKCxTGrXFmcqX5efyV7hKZGt9c2B5V
transaction
4eb379bd60823fa173ba226b6effaedfb910bdbd945aeef026d2e1eeaaad42d8
confirmations
273543
spent
true